实名认证如何实现:怎样接入身份证核验API接口?
案例研究:某互联网金融平台如何通过身份证核验API接口实现实名认证成功
在数字经济高速发展的今天,在线身份验证成为保障平台安全与合规运营的重要环节。本文将以一家专注个人贷款服务的互联网金融公司“盈信科技”为例,深入剖析其如何成功引入身份证核验API接口实现实名认证功能。通过具体的项目背景、实施过程、面临的挑战及最终效果,我们试图揭示这一技术落地的全貌,助力更多企业在实名认证方面少走弯路,迈向安全高效的数字化转型。
一、项目背景与需求分析
盈信科技成立于2017年,致力于为普通用户提供便捷、透明的线上贷款服务。随着业务不断扩展,公司面临的合规压力日益增大。尤其是在用户身份验证方面,传统的人工审核方式不仅成本高昂且效率低下,极大制约了业务响应速度和用户体验。
为此,盈信科技决定引入自动化的实名认证系统,具体目标是实现用户精准、快速的身份证信息核验,杜绝虚假身份,提高系统安全性和信贷审批的准确性。鉴于数据安全和合规要求,选择对接第三方身份证核验API成为其最佳方案。
二、选择身份证核验API接口的初步调研
身份证核验API接口主要作用是通过比对用户提交的姓名和身份证号码与公安系统数据,确认真实性。盈信科技团队重点考察了以下几个方面:
- 数据准确性和权威性:优先选择直接链接公安数据的服务商,保障验证结果的权威性和及时性。
- 接口响应速度及稳定性:金融场景对实时性要求高,不容许出现长时间接口延迟。
- 接口安全性及数据加密传输:确保用户敏感信息在传输过程中安全,符合国家信息安全标准。
- 接入的便利性:文档完善、代码示例详尽,有丰富的技术支持团队。
经过比较,盈信最终与国内知名身份证核验服务提供商签订合作协议,获得正式API接口使用权限。
三、技术接入与挑战
开始接入流程的第一步是理解身份核验API的基本交互模式。一般流程包括:
- 用户在平台注册时提交姓名及身份证号。
- 平台服务器调用身份证核验API,发送核验请求。
- API返回验证结果,标明身份信息是否匹配真实记录。
- 依据结果决定用户后续权限及信贷额度。
然而,在实际接入过程中,盈信技术团队遇到了以下几个挑战:
1. 接口并发请求的控管
鉴于每天活跃用户数达到上百万,频繁调用API易导致接口超限或服务拥堵,出现响应超时。
为此,团队研发了缓存机制,将短时间内重复验证相同身份证号的请求优化合并,减少无效调用。此外,引入负载均衡技术,分散请求压力,提高接口的服务可用性和稳定性。
2. 数据权限和隐私合规
身份证数据涉及高度敏感的隐私信息。盈信在接入过程中严格遵守《网络安全法》和《个人信息保护法》,与API服务方签署严格的数据使用协议,并对传输过程加密处理,确保用户信息不会泄露。
3. 多样化用户身份异常情况处理
实际用户身份证号码存在多种异常,例如过期、错填、甚至伪造。API对一些信息相似但不完全匹配的情况反应有限。团队基于接口返回数据制定了一套详细的校验规则,并结合人工审核机制,进一步排查风险隐患。
4. 接口升级与版本兼容
API服务商在项目进行期间曾先后发布多个版本升级,新增了更为严密的核验逻辑。盈信团队快速响应调整调用参数,保持平台核验功能的兼容性和准确性,避免业务中断。
四、实施方案的具体步骤
盈信科技最终确定了清晰的实施路径:
- 接口测试阶段:利用服务提供商的测试环境进行接口连通性、响应时间、正确率的系统测试。
- 开发环境接入:与公司现有用户管理、信贷审批系统紧密集成,调整数据流和业务流程。
- 安全策略布局:引入HTTPS加密通信,数据库加密存储用户敏感信息,强化访问权限控制。
- 预上线验证:选取部分用户进行内测,深度模拟线上场景,发现并解决潜在bug。
- 正式上线:全量替换旧的实名验证机制,实时监控接口表现,设立异常事件快速响应机制。
五、应用效果与业务影响
身份证核验API的成功接入带来了显著成果:
- 认证准确率提升至99.8%,有效杜绝了虚假身份带来的欺诈风险。
- 用户体验显著优化,平均完成实名认证时间缩短了75%,用户流失率下降。
- 审批效率大幅提高,系统自动识别准确,降低人工复核工作压力。
- 合规风险控制更严,满足监管部门对实名制的各项要求,避免罚款和经营风险。
六、常见问答
问:身份证核验API一般有哪些调用限制?
答:多数接口提供商会限制每日或每分钟的调用次数,防止滥用。有些服务支持按需扩容,针对高并发业务,可以购买更高调用配额或申请定制方案。
问:调用API是否会存在数据泄露的风险?
答:正规身份证核验API服务采用端到端加密,并在法律框架内运营,数据泄露风险非常低。但客户也应在自身系统加强数据保护措施,确保合规和信息安全。
问:是否所有用户身份信息都能成功匹配?
答:理论上公安数据包含大部分成年公民的身份证信息。但在实际中,错填信息、身份信息更新延迟及特殊人群(如港澳台居民、海外华侨)可能导致匹配失败。平台需设计多级核验策略以应对此类情况。
问:接入身份证核验API是否复杂?需要多长时间?
答:接入难度视平台现有架构而定,一般调用接口较为简单,完整上线通常需结合业务流程改造,测试及上线准备。时间可能从一周到一个月不等,建议预留充分调试和内部培训时间。
七、总结与展望
盈信科技通过系统化的身份证核验API接入,成功实现了实名认证环节的自动化与智能化,大幅降低了业务风险与运营成本,同时提升了用户信任度和满意度。这一案例不仅验证了身份验证技术在金融领域的关键作用,也为其他行业参考提供了宝贵经验。
未来,随着技术不断进步和国家身份认证制度完善,更多创新解决方案如活体识别、区块链身份验证等将与身份证核验API深度融合,助力企业构建更安全、便捷的数字身份生态。